Notes for the weekly eng sync, Tarnova public REST API. Account recovery flows paginate through the audit-events endpoint using opaque cursors, not offsets; offsets drift when events are backfilled. Cursors expire after 15 minutes, so the recovery worker must checkpoint each page before requesting the next. If a cursor expires mid-recovery, restart from the last checkpoint rather than page one. The checkpoint store itself is sealed; operators unseal it during drills with the passphrase that follows.

unlock words, bawef-kahap: sorax-sorir-quenys-aldok

## Further reading

So you've cloned PointsKeeper and poked around the ledger tables — nice. Before you touch accrual or redemption logic, please skim the design notes. They explain why every points movement is an append-only entry, why we never mutate balances directly, and how expiry sweeps work. It'll save you from some classic first-week mistakes. The architecture overview and ledger invariants are documented on the internal page here:

wiki page, kahog-hahig: https://vault.zemvargrid.internal/display/deploy/repo/settings/merge_requests/job/settings/6f3b933774dbc5320a4daa18

- [ ] **DocSweep linter signing key — verify custody.** Before the ceremony proceeds, each external plugin author confirms the DocSweep lint-rule signing key is sealed in the Fennick vault and that no unsealed copies remain on build hosts. The witness then reads out the recovery passphrase for the record; it follows below.

strongbox words: frador-holdor

CI note — Fendrik config hot-reload. If the reloader pod logs "stale snapshot" after a config push, the watcher missed the inotify event. Do not restart the whole stack; bounce only the reload sidecar. Verify the new values landed by checking the /confstate endpoint. If it still shows old values, escalate to the Quillmark platform team with the trace token below.

build token for yahip-hahof: htk6_8861f0

### v3.8.0 — Dark mode lands in Glintboard Admin

Hey plugin folks! The admin dashboard now ships with full dark-mode support, including CSS variables you can hook into for your own panels. Please test your widgets against both themes before the next release window. Questions about the new theming tokens should go to the maintainer listed below.

signatory, yahog-badug: Quenix Ulaael